Accidents involving trucks are typically more dangerous than collisions involving passenger cars. The average 18-wheeler weighs about 80,000 pounds of weight which is 20 times greater than the typical passenger car. When a heavy truck and smaller passenger car collide, the car will likely suffer serious and life-changing injuries.

Commercial trucks are also subject to federal rules that all drivers must adhere to. These include restrictions regarding the length of time they are allowed to be on the road with no break and 18 wheeler accidents also regulations concerning the types of cargo they can transport and how they must maintain their vehicles. These regulations are enforced by log books, inspection reports and information from "black boxes" on the trucks.

Trucking Industry Expertise

The federal government regulates the industry of trucking. From hours-of-service rules to sleep apnea testing, there are many factors that could negatively affect the driver of a truck and ultimately cause an accident. Your New York 18-wheeler lawyer should know these rules to be able to recognize when the trucking company, or the driver is negligent in causing an accident.
